The Account Director for the EHR Solutions team at PrecisionAQ will serve as a strategic partner to Life Sciences clients, leading engagements focused on optimizing Electronic Health Record (EHR) capabilities, workflow enhancements, and technology-enabled care delivery solutions. This role blends client relationship leadership, health IT strategy, and EHR subject-matter familiarity to drive measurable impact
RESPONSIBILITIES
Essential duties:
- Client & Account Leadership
- Serve as the primary point of contact for assigned clients, ensuring delivery of projects aligned to strategic objectives, timelines, and budget expectations
- Develop and execute account strategies that support both client goals and Precision AQ’s EHR-focused offerings.
- Lead internal cross-functional teams (project management, creative, business development) to ensure cohesive delivery
- EHR / Health IT Strategy & Execution
- Provide strategic guidance on optimizing EHR workflows, data capture, and clinical decision support
- Partner with clients and internal Health IT Specialists to develop and implement EHR-enabled tools
- Support EHR resources through training oversight and coordination
- Stakeholder Collaboration
- Engage with life science organizations and their leadership to align on Health IT initiatives
- Coordinate across PrecisionAQ business units and external consultants
